Autism Resources in DeKalb County, Missouri

Local providers, school contacts, and support services for autism families in DeKalb County. Missouri statewide resources also apply.

DeKalb County — home to Maysville and Cameron — is a rural northwest Missouri county. Families typically travel to St. Joseph or Kansas City for autism evaluations and specialized therapy. Missouri's First Steps serves children under 3, and MPACT provides free IEP advocacy statewide.

Maysville · multi-county

Mosaic Life Care — Developmental Referrals (DeKalb County)

Mosaic Life Care in St. Joseph is the primary referral hub for DeKalb County families. Maysville is approximately 35 miles northeast of St. Joseph, making Mosaic's developmental pediatric services accessible for autism referrals and evaluations.

Ages 0–18(816) 271-6000

St. Joseph (~35 miles west) is the primary hub for autism evaluation services for DeKalb County.

Maysville · multi-county

Missouri First Steps — DeKalb County

Missouri's Part C Early Intervention program for infants and toddlers with developmental delays in DeKalb County. Home-based services reach Maysville and communities throughout this northwest Missouri county.

Ages 0–3Accepting new patients(800) 743-7634

FREE under IDEA Part C.
